Step-by-step: How To Reset Oil Life On Jeep Wrangler 2015

Resetting the oil life on a 2015 Jeep Wrangler is a process you can do yourself—no tools or special skills needed. You don’t even need to start the engine.

1. Turn The Ignition To “on”

Insert your key and turn it to the “On/Run” position. This is the spot just before you actually start the engine. All dashboard lights should come on.

2. Press The Gas Pedal Slowly Three Times

Within 10 seconds, press the accelerator pedal all the way down, then release. Do this three times. Make sure each press is smooth and goes all the way to the floor.

3. Turn The Ignition Off

Turn the key back to “Off. ” Wait a few seconds.

4. Check The Oil Life Indicator

Turn the ignition back to “On” (do not start the engine). Look for the oil life light or message on your dashboard. It should be gone. If it’s still there, repeat the steps above.

Common Issues And Troubleshooting

Sometimes, the oil life indicator won’t reset on your first try. Here are some common reasons:

  • You didn’t press the gas pedal all the way down.
  • You took too long between pedal presses.
  • The ignition wasn’t in the correct position.
  • There’s a malfunction in the dashboard or vehicle computer.

If you face issues, repeat the process more slowly and carefully. If the light stays on after several tries, consult your owner’s manual or visit a Jeep dealer. Rare electrical or sensor problems can sometimes cause the reset to fail.

When Should You Reset The Oil Life?

You should only reset the oil life after performing a real oil change. If you reset it without changing the oil, the system will not match the actual engine condition. This can cause you to miss important maintenance, possibly harming your engine.

If you’re unsure whether the oil was changed, check the color and level on the dipstick or review service records.

For those who drive in extreme conditions—like lots of short trips, heavy towing, or off-roading—the oil may need to be changed more often. The oil life monitor takes some of these factors into account, but always follow your Jeep’s recommended maintenance schedule as well.

Expert Tips For Maintaining Your Jeep Wrangler

  • Use the correct oil type and viscosity as listed in your owner’s manual. The 2015 Wrangler usually requires 5W-20 synthetic oil.
  • Keep a log of oil changes and resets. This helps if you plan to sell your vehicle or need warranty work.
  • After each reset, double-check that the indicator is gone. If it returns soon after, check for leaks or sensor problems.
  • Don’t rely solely on the oil life system—inspect your oil regularly and change it at least once a year, even if the indicator hasn’t come on.

Frequently Asked Questions

How Often Should I Change My Oil In A 2015 Jeep Wrangler?

Jeep recommends changing the oil every 5,000 to 7,500 miles for normal driving. Check your owner’s manual for details. If you drive in tough conditions, change it more often.

What If The Oil Life Light Stays On After I Reset It?

Double-check you followed each step correctly. Try the process again. If the light remains, there may be an electrical issue—see your mechanic or Jeep dealer.

Can I Reset The Oil Life Without Changing The Oil?

It’s possible, but not recommended. Resetting without an oil change can lead to engine problems because the monitor will not reflect the real oil condition.

Is The Oil Life Monitor Always Accurate?

The system is a good guide, but not perfect. It can’t test oil quality directly. Use it with regular dipstick checks and follow Jeep’s maintenance advice for best results.
